Google Gemini

The Google Gemini adapter provides access to Google's Gemini models, including text generation, image generation with both Imagen and Gemini native image models (NanoBanana), and experimental text-to-speech.

Basic Usage

typescript
import { chat } from "@tanstack/ai";
import { geminiText } from "@tanstack/ai-gemini";

const stream = chat({
  adapter: geminiText("gemini-2.5-pro"),
  messages: [{ role: "user", content: "Hello!" }],
});

Example: With Tools

typescript
import { chat, toolDefinition } from "@tanstack/ai";
import { geminiText } from "@tanstack/ai-gemini";
import { z } from "zod";

const getCalendarEventsDef = toolDefinition({
  name: "get_calendar_events",
  description: "Get calendar events for a date",
  inputSchema: z.object({
    date: z.string(),
  }),
});

const getCalendarEvents = getCalendarEventsDef.server(async ({ date }) => {
  // Fetch calendar events
  return { events: [] };
});

const stream = chat({
  adapter: geminiText("gemini-2.5-pro"),
  messages,
  tools: [getCalendarEvents],
});

Image Generation

The Gemini adapter supports two types of image generation:

  • Gemini native image models (NanoBanana) — Use the generateContent API with models like gemini-3.1-flash-image-preview. These support extended resolution tiers (1K, 2K, 4K) and aspect ratio control.
  • Imagen models — Use the generateImages API with models like imagen-4.0-generate-001. These are dedicated image generation models with WIDTHxHEIGHT sizing.

The adapter automatically routes to the correct API based on the model name — models starting with gemini- use generateContent, while imagen- models use generateImages.

Example: Gemini Native Image Generation (NanoBanana)

From the media generation example app:

typescript
import { generateImage } from "@tanstack/ai";
import { geminiImage } from "@tanstack/ai-gemini";

const result = await generateImage({
  adapter: geminiImage("gemini-3.1-flash-image-preview"),
  prompt: "A futuristic cityscape at sunset",
  numberOfImages: 1,
  size: "16:9_4K",
});

console.log(result.images);

Image Size Options

Gemini Native Models (NanoBanana)

Gemini native image models use a template literal size format combining aspect ratio and resolution tier:

typescript
// Format: "aspectRatio_resolution"
size: "16:9_4K"
size: "1:1_2K"
size: "9:16_1K"

ComponentValues
Aspect Ratio1:1, 2:3, 3:2, 3:4, 4:3, 9:16, 16:9, 21:9
Resolution1K, 2K, 4K

Imagen Models

Imagen models use WIDTHxHEIGHT format, which maps to aspect ratios internally:

SizeAspect Ratio
1024x10241:1
1920x108016:9
1080x19209:16

Alternatively, you can specify the aspect ratio directly in Model Options:

typescript
const result = await generateImage({
  adapter: geminiImage("imagen-4.0-generate-001"),
  prompt: "A landscape photo",
  modelOptions: {
    aspectRatio: "16:9",
  },
});

Image Model Options

typescript
const result = await generateImage({
  adapter: geminiImage("imagen-4.0-generate-001"),
  prompt: "...",
  modelOptions: {
    aspectRatio: "16:9", // "1:1" | "3:4" | "4:3" | "9:16" | "16:9"
    personGeneration: "DONT_ALLOW", // Control person generation
    safetyFilterLevel: "BLOCK_SOME", // Safety filtering
  },
});

Gemini Native Image Models (NanoBanana)

These models use the generateContent API and support resolution tiers (1K, 2K, 4K).

ModelDescription
gemini-3.1-flash-image-previewLatest and fastest Gemini native image generation
gemini-3-pro-image-previewHigher quality Gemini native image generation
gemini-2.5-flash-imageGemini 2.5 Flash with image generation
gemini-2.0-flash-preview-image-generationGemini 2.0 Flash image generation

Imagen Models

These models use the dedicated generateImages API.

ModelDescription
imagen-4.0-ultra-generate-001Best quality Imagen image generation
imagen-4.0-generate-001High quality Imagen image generation
imagen-4.0-fast-generate-001Fast Imagen image generation
imagen-3.0-generate-002Imagen 3 image generation

API Reference

geminiText(config?)

Creates a Gemini text/chat adapter using environment variables.

Returns: A Gemini text adapter instance.

createGeminiText(apiKey, config?)

Creates a Gemini text/chat adapter with an explicit API key.

Parameters:

  • apiKey - Your Gemini API key
  • config.baseURL? - Custom base URL (optional)

Returns: A Gemini text adapter instance.

geminiSummarize(config?)

Creates a Gemini summarization adapter using environment variables.

Returns: A Gemini summarize adapter instance.

createGeminiSummarize(apiKey, config?)

Creates a Gemini summarization adapter with an explicit API key.

Returns: A Gemini summarize adapter instance.

geminiImage(model, config?)

Creates a Gemini image adapter using environment variables. Automatically routes to the correct API based on model name — gemini-* models use generateContent, imagen-* models use generateImages.

Parameters:

  • model - The model name (e.g., "gemini-3.1-flash-image-preview" or "imagen-4.0-generate-001")
  • config.baseURL? - Custom base URL (optional)

Returns: A Gemini image adapter instance.

createGeminiImage(model, apiKey, config?)

Creates a Gemini image adapter with an explicit API key.

Parameters:

  • model - The model name
  • apiKey - Your Google API key
  • config.baseURL? - Custom base URL (optional)

Returns: A Gemini image adapter instance.

geminiTTS(config?)

Creates a Gemini TTS adapter using environment variables.

Returns: A Gemini TTS adapter instance.

createGeminiTTS(apiKey, config?)

Creates a Gemini TTS adapter with an explicit API key.

Returns: A Gemini TTS adapter instance.
